Home   →   United States Yellow Pages   →   South Dakota Yellow Pages   →   Mitchell Yellow Pages   →   Mitchell Restaurants   →   Longhorn Bar


Longhorn Bar

Address:

108 N Main St, Mitchell, SD 57301

Phone:

(605) 996-7646

Liquor Stores, Restaurants

Other Businesses: